Computation of the Helicopter Fuselage Wake with the SST, SAS, DES and XLES Models

Le Chuiton, Frederic and D'Alascio, A. and Barakos, G. and Steijl, R. and Schwamborn, Dieter and Lüdeke, Heinrich (2007) Computation of the Helicopter Fuselage Wake with the SST, SAS, DES and XLES Models. Numerical Fluid Mechanics and Multidisciplinary Design 2nd Hybrid RANS-LES Symposium, 2007-06-17 - 2007-06-18, Corfu (Griechenland).
